Was impressed will Cal Crutchlow.

He has to up his game this yea, as he is going to get shafted at the end of the season, so he is riding for a good bike next season. So, to beat a more experienced team mate, good stuff.
Bradley Smith is already signed to get the 2nd Tech 3 in 2013, and i can bet he will not deserve it, unless he finishes at least top 3 in Moto 2 (he won't), and Dovi will have more sponsor money to bring to Tech 3.

Lorenzo looks like he's up for it.
Stoner still the one to beat.

As for Rossi. Im a fan, but i think his head has gone. There's not to much wrong with the bike. Haydon done well, and Barbera doing well. The problem is Rossi. I think the 30 seconds to sort out the Ducati quote from Rossi and Burgess is haunting them.
Time to start his own team next season, leasing either a Yamaha or a Honda (if Lorenzo or Stoner would allow them to be supplied a bike).

There you go, Rossi and Crutchlow in the same team, on Monster / Nasto Azzuro Yamaha's for 2013.

As for Arrons link above, it looks like the toys are about to come out the pram. Is the 'im no engineer' quote a dig at Jerry Burgess?

As for Moto 2. It wont be long before someone banjo's Marc Marquez for dangerous riding, and seems to not have learned from his past despite the crash last year that very nearly ended his career. He cut up Luthi and pushed him onto the run off, and he did a very similar move where he cut right across the front of Iannoni.
